BIS CRS Certification for Amplifiers – Standard, Process & Compliance Guide
With the increasing use of audio systems, home theaters, and public address equipment across consumer and professional spaces, amplifiers have become essential electronic components. To regulate their safety, electromagnetic compatibility (EMC), and performance, the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) mandates CRS (Compulsory Registration Scheme) certification for amplifiers under its Electronics and IT Goods regulations.
If you're a manufacturer or importer of amplifiers, CRS registration is mandatory before you can legally sell or distribute the product in the Indian market.

Why CRS Certification Is Mandatory
The Ministry of Electronics and Information Technology, Government of India, has included amplifiers in the Compulsory Registration Scheme (CRS) to:
Ensure electrical safety and prevent fire hazards
Control electromagnetic interference (EMI/EMC)
Maintain standardized performance across brands
Prevent substandard imports and promote consumer trust
Only amplifiers registered with BIS and bearing the appropriate marking can be imported, manufactured, or sold in India.
Applicable Standard
Product Category: Amplifiers
Certification Scheme: CRS (Compulsory Registration Scheme)
Standard Code: IS 616:2017 (aligned with IEC 60065) – Safety Requirements for Audio, Video and Similar Electronic Apparatus
Regulatory Authority: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S)
Ministry: Ministry of Electronics and Information Technology (MeitY)
Major Testing Parameters (As per IS 616:2017)
Electric Shock Protection
Heating under Normal Operation
Construction and Design Safety
Radiation and EMC Interference
Mechanical Strength
Input/Output Rating Accuracy
Insulation Resistance and Dielectric Strength
Tests are conducted at BIS-recognized laboratories approved under CRS.
BIS CRS Certification Process for Amplifiers
The process under CRS is faster than ISI mark certification but still involves key steps:
1. Online Registration
Application is submitted on the BIS CRS portal along with product and manufacturing details.
2. Testing in BIS-Recognized Lab
A sample of the amplifier is tested for compliance with IS 616:2017.
3. Document Submission
Upload test reports, declarations, and other supporting documents to the BIS portal.
4. Grant of Registration
After successful review, BIS grants a Registration Number, and the product can be marked as “Self-declared BIS Registered” with the BIS CRS logo.
Documents Required
Business License (Factory/Importer)
ISO 9001 Certificate (for foreign manufacturers)
Test Report from BIS-approved lab (within 90 days of issuance)
Technical specifications and user manual
Product photographs and labeling details
Trademark authorization (if applicable)
Nomination letter for Authorized Indian Representative (AIR), in case of foreign brands
For Foreign Manufacturers
Foreign manufacturers must appoint an Authorized Indian Representative (AIR) to handle BIS-related processes. The AIR acts as a compliance liaison and is responsible for post-certification coordination.
CRS Certification Cost (Indicative)
Cost Component Estimated Cost (INR)
Lab Testing Charges | 35,000 – 75,000 (depending on model) |
BIS Registration Fee | 1,000 per model |
Application Processing | 2,000 (approx.) |
Marking Requirements
Certified amplifiers must bear the following on the product/packaging:
BIS Registration Number (e.g., R-XXXXXXXX) |
Standard Number: IS 616 |
CRS Logo |
Brand Name and Model |
Country of Manufacture |
